Detailed Job Description
About the Role
We're looking for a
T-shaped engineer who can move fluidly across web and mobile platforms while
operating within a modern, AI-augmented software development lifecycle.
You'll build and ship production-grade applications using React and React
Native, while leveraging AI tooling to accelerate design, development,
testing, and deployment. Experience in telco environments is a strong plus,
given the scale and regulatory nuances of that industry.
Key
Responsibilities
- Design, develop, and maintain web
and mobile applications using React and React Native
- Apply AI-enabled SDLC practices across the full development lifecycle — from requirements and design
(AI-assisted specs, user stories) to coding (AI
pair-programming/copilots), testing (AI-generated test cases, automated
QA), code review, and deployment (AI-assisted CI/CD, monitoring, and
incident triage)
- Collaborate with product, design,
and QA teams to translate requirements into scalable technical solutions
- Own features end-to-end:
architecture, implementation, testing, deployment, and post-release
monitoring
- Champion best practices for code
quality, performance, accessibility, and security across platforms
- Evaluate and integrate AI
tools/agents (e.g., code generation, automated testing, documentation
generation) to improve engineering velocity and quality
- Mentor junior engineers on both
technical delivery and AI-assisted workflows
- Participate in architectural
decisions balancing web/mobile code reuse, performance, and
maintainability
- Contribute to CI/CD pipeline
improvements, including AI-driven build/test optimization

What We Do
XPT Software Australia Pty Ltd is a technology consulting and software services company serving clients across banking, financial services and insurance, telecommunications, mining, retail, energy, and manufacturing. It provides software development, IT management consulting, business analysis, project and program management, infrastructure support, and offshore development through onsite-offshore delivery. The company also works with cloud computing, big data, mobile applications, UI/UX, algorithms, and IoT.
